The Atmosphere
The Resort is located in Contrada Fontanelle, a few kilometers from Otranto, near the picturesque Alimini Lakes and a short distance from the famous Baia dei Turchi, one of the most beautiful beaches in Salento.
Its location allows guests to experience a quiet and relaxed atmosphere, ideal for those who want to truly unwind and enjoy a well-deserved seaside holiday, without the tourist crowds that often overwhelm centrally located hotels.
Although outside the city center, its location is very close, making it a good compromise between nature and convenience.
The Rooms
Regarding the accommodations offered by the resort, you can find different solutions here depending on whether you are traveling as a couple, friends, or family.
- Standard rooms: elegant and with a balcony or patio, overlooking the garden. Ideal for couples or those seeking simplicity combined with comfort.
- Junior suites: for those seeking a little more space and comfort, also suitable for couples with children.
- Deluxe suites: for those looking for something extra, larger spaces, sometimes with a terrace or balcony with a view. Perfect for families or romantic getaways for couples.
- Bungalows/apartments with kitchenette: excellent for families or groups, with a private veranda/garden, ideal for those seeking a more independent vacation.
All accommodations offer modern comforts such as air conditioning, private bathrooms, daily housekeeping, the option of breakfast or half-board, and in some cases even extra services such as a hydromassage shower or furnished veranda.
The cuisine
The resort’s restaurant offers traditional Apulian cuisine, using local ingredients and in many cases offering options for food intolerances (gluten-free, lactose-free), vegetarian, or vegan options.
Breakfast (served from 8:00 to 10:30) is carefully prepared: croissants, pastries, typical local cakes such as pasticciotto, cured meats/cheeses, and options for those with special dietary needs.
For relaxation or snacks throughout the day, the poolside Bar & Bistro is perfect for an aperitif or a break in the shade, surrounded by greenery and the sound of birdsong.
Resort amenities
In addition to the standard services mentioned above, guests can enjoy additional amenities such as the large, semi-Olympic-sized swimming pool of approximately 1,000 m²**, surrounded by greenery, equipped with sun loungers, umbrellas, and a solarium.
For those who love the sea, the resort has a partnership with a private beach, Spiaggia Azzurra, on the coast of the Alimini Lakes. The beach is made of fine sand, with a gently sloping seabed, perfect for families with children, and can be reached by the resort’s free shuttle.
